By: Rodriguez H.B. No. 3447
 
 
 
A BILL TO BE ENTITLED
 
AN ACT
  relating to a study of the effectiveness for junior college
  students of the success initiative assessment and developmental
  coursework requirements regarding student readiness for
  college-level work.
         BE IT ENACTED BY THE LEGISLATURE OF THE STATE OF TEXAS:
         SECTION 1.  Section 51.3062, Education Code, is amended by
  adding Subsection (o-2) to read as follows:
         (o-2)  In connection with its evaluation under Subsection
  (o), the board shall perform an analysis of the effectiveness of the
  requirements of this section as applied to students enrolled in
  public junior colleges. The analysis must examine the effects of
  the requirements of this section on the progress and success of
  students enrolled in the major types of junior college programs as
  determined by the board, such as vocational, technical, or other
  workforce training or certificate programs, associate degree
  programs, and core curriculum academic programs. This analysis
  shall consider all relevant demographic data and skill levels of
  participating students.  Based on the analysis, the board shall
  make recommendations regarding developmental coursework and
  assessments for different types of junior college programs,
  including recommendations for legislation, and shall report its
  findings and recommendations to each junior college district and
  the legislature not later than November 1, 2010. This subsection
  expires January 1, 2011.
         SECTION 2.  This Act takes effect immediately if it receives
  a vote of two-thirds of all the members elected to each house, as
  provided by Section 39, Article III, Texas Constitution.  If this
  Act does not receive the vote necessary for immediate effect, this
  Act takes effect September 1, 2009.
